Four Year Degree Programs

As a result of a 2+2 articulation agreement between NTCC and Texas A&M University - Texarkana , six teacher certification programs are currently offered on the NTCC campus.

Students, after receiving core requirements through NTCC, can then make a seamless transition to A&M-Texarkana to complete the final two years of coursework. This program provides bachelor degrees and teacher certification in the areas of Early Childhood to Grade 4, Early Childhood to Grade 4 with Special Education endorsement, Grades 4-8 Math, Grades 8-12 Math, Grades 4-8 Biology and Grades 8-12 Biology.

All Texarkana coursework is offered on the NTCC campus, and is taught by A&M-Texarkana instructors or via distance education. This partnership, some 200 students strong, is a direct result of a nationwide teacher shortage, and is aimed at increasing the number of qualified, high-need area teachers in this region.

In an effort to further expand baccalaureate programs on the NTCC campus, A&M-Texarkana is now also offering four-year programs in criminal justice and BAAS (Bachelor of Applied Arts and Sciences).
